The Department of Speech, Language, and Hearing Sciences at Texas Tech University Health Sciences Center invites applications for a 12-month non-tenure-track Assistant Professor of Practice position for the Speech-Language Pathology program. Candidates must have expertise and qualifications in assessing treating communication, cognitive, and swallowing disorders in adults. This position will require the individual to provide and supervise clinical services to patients in the TTUHSC Speech, Language, and Hearing Clinic and at the Veterans’ Administration (VA) Clinic in Lubbock, Texas.

Required Qualifications: 

  • Master’s degree or higher in Speech-Language Pathology
  • Evidence of at least 10 years of clinical practice, with a focus on adult services
  • Demonstrated commitment to working with graduate student clinicians
  • ASHA certification (CCC-SLP) and Texas licensure (or eligibility)

 

Responsibilities:

  • Supervise and mentor graduate student clinicians, both at the TTUHSC clinic and at the VA
  • Provide clinical services to patients, both at the TTUHSC clinic and at the VA
  • Provide service to the department, university, and profession
  • Participate in clinical simulations and offer guest lectures as requested
  • Participate in professional development

Department: The Department of Speech, Language, and Hearing Sciences, administratively housed in the School of Health Professions, offers two undergraduate programs (traditional Bachelor’s and a post-baccalaureate) and three graduate programs (Master’s in SLP, AuD, and the Communication Disorders concentration for the PhD in Rehabilitation Science). The Speech, Language, and Hearing Clinic offers assessment and intervention for adults and children with speech, language, and hearing disorders, and serves as a major resource for interprofessional education, practice, and research.
